I will say this and then move this thread.

It is very early to even think about discussing anything about KW in 08. They didn't even HINT about Cosmic Chaos until December last year. They won't even make the decision until the attendance results come in in mid to late August.

Now if they add another ride, they have to take something out. There is no room at Kennywood until they do their expansion. So they have to take a ride out to put something back in.

As for the Bayern Kurve, it will be coming back, it's just a matter of time and getting it restored. Also, finding a place to put it will also come into play as to when it comes back.

I honestly think that the park can benefit from both a steel and a wooden coaster. Granted we won't see these until the expansion. It's so hard for a park like Kennywood to expand when it is in such a landlocked area. Granted the park has land that it acquired, however, they still have to clear that land to do anything with.

It's hard to say what the park will get for 2008. This is just my opinion, but I think they should scrap WipeOut and put the Kurve back in.
